Tasks
Operate woodworking machines, such as power saws, jointers, mortisers and shapers, to cut, shape and form parts and components
Shape surfaces or edges of wood workpieces, using hand tools, such as planes, chisels, or wood files.
Study plans, specifications or drawings of articles to be made
Trim joints and fit parts and subassemblies together to form complete unit and reinforce joints
Sand wooden surfaces and apply veneer, stain or polish to finished products; prepare and apply laminated plastics
Repair or restyle wooden furniture, fixtures and related products
